cartoon running back - Alright, let's talk about what *not* to do when crafting a **job advertisement** poster. One of the most common pitfalls is vague descriptions. Avoid generalities! Instead, provide specifics about the role, your company, and what the ideal candidate will do. Another mistake is using jargon or industry-specific language that the average reader won't understand. If your ad is unclear, potential candidates may simply move on. Overly lengthy ads can also be a problem. People are busy and won't spend time reading a wall of text. Keeping it concise and easy to skim will ensure people read the most important details. Another big no-no is not including a salary or any information about the compensation. Transparency is key. Being upfront with the compensation details will show you respect a potential candidate's time. A poor design is also a major turnoff. Make sure your ad is visually appealing, easy to read, and consistent with your brand. Avoid using low-quality images. They reflect poorly on your company. Don't forget about mobile responsiveness. Make sure the ad is optimized for both print and online viewing. If you're providing a web address, ensure that your website is accessible on mobile devices. Don't ignore the legal requirements. Make sure you comply with all local and national regulations. Ensure your ad is fair and non-discriminatory. Be clear and specific about the qualifications. Make sure that the job responsibilities and expectations are clear. By avoiding these common mistakes, you'll ensure your job ad is effective and professional.

Finally, we get to verse 8: "'*Fear not, nor be afraid; have I not told you from of old and declared it? And you are my witnesses! Is there a God besides me? There is no Rock; I know not any.*'" (Isaiah 44:8, ESV). This is where the comfort and assurance really hit home. God tells His people not to fear because He has already told them what will happen. He has revealed His plans and purposes to them. And then comes the powerful statement: "You are my witnesses!" The Israelites, despite their circumstances, are called to be witnesses to God's power and faithfulness. They have seen His mighty acts, and they can testify to the truth that there is no other God like Him. The verse ends with a reaffirmation of God’s uniqueness: "There is no Rock; I know not any." The word "Rock" is often used as a metaphor for strength, stability, and refuge. God is saying that He is the ultimate source of these things, and there is no other like Him. This verse is a powerful reminder that fear has no place in the hearts of those who trust in God. He has promised to be with us, to protect us, and to guide us. We are called to be witnesses to His love and power, even in the midst of difficult circumstances. The repetition of “fear not” is a gentle, yet firm, encouragement to trust in God's promises.

**Geopolitical events** can throw the **energy market** into a complete whirlwind. Think about it: wars, political instability, and even sanctions can have major impacts on supply chains and prices. These things are often covered on **CNBC**, and it's essential to understand how they work. When political instability occurs in a major energy-producing region, it can disrupt production and exports. This can lead to a supply shortage, which causes prices to spike. Conflicts can damage infrastructure, which leads to further disruptions. Sanctions imposed on energy-producing countries can restrict their ability to export energy. This can lead to reduced global supply and higher prices. However, geopolitical events also influence **energy policies**. Governments may change their policies and investments in response to geopolitical tensions. For example, countries may try to diversify their energy sources to reduce their dependence on any single country. Geopolitical events affect trading relations and the flows of investments in the **energy market**. Sanctions and trade disputes can disrupt existing trade relationships. They can affect investments in energy infrastructure. These events influence the overall market stability. They can lead to price volatility and unpredictable market behavior. They can also create opportunities for new players and new energy sources to enter the market. Moreover, **geopolitical events** can have both short-term and long-term impacts. Short-term effects often involve immediate price fluctuations and supply disruptions. Long-term effects can include changes in energy policies, infrastructure investments, and international relationships. For those watching the **energy market**, monitoring geopolitical events is key. You'll be able to anticipate potential risks and opportunities. You'll also be able to adapt to changing market conditions. This is essential for anyone in the energy industry, investors, and anyone interested in the global economy.
